8 Top Tips: To Achieving The Life Goals You Really Want

Monday, January 11th, 2010

1. Commit to your goal
Choose what you really want to achieve and believe that you can accomplish it.

2. Be realistic
The key is continued motivation. If you set the bar too high, you risk failing.

3. Write it down
A simple yet powerful technique that generates commitment and drive. Write your goal on a piece of paper and stick it where you’ll see it daily. (more…)

Deadlines Drive Discipline

Sunday, November 1st, 2009

If your to-do list appears to be never ending, then allocating deadlines could drive real results. Goals and deadlines work to motivate you towards accomplishment and success.

Deadlines are not only set by the super-organised, ruthless project manager. They are used by people who need to schedule tasks in a timely manner to ensure the job gets done. Deadlines keep you driven towards completion. (more…)

About Coaching

Tuesday, January 20th, 2009

Coaching is…

…supporting you to move from where you are now to where you want to be, by:

Identifying and clarifying your dreams and aspirations

Helping you to recognise obstacles that stop you achieving goals

Supporting you to overcome and remove these obstacles

Guiding and accelerating your journey to life-long achievement

Coaching is not…

…counselling or therapy. We do not delve into deep routed issues or provide advice.
